In this video we shows ranking comparison between Cheapest Country vs Most Expensive Country by Cost of Living Index from 2009 to 2021.

Pakistan is the cheapest country to live in, with a cost of living index of 21.88. This is followed by India (24.60), Uzbekistan (27.10) and Afghanistan (27.64).

On the opposite end, the most expensive countries to live in are the Bermuda (147.51), Switzerland (125.02), Cayman Islands (99.67), and Norway (103.56). All four of these countries have a higher cost of living than New York City.

Most Expensive Countries: Bermuda , Switzerland , Norway , Iceland , Barbados , Jersey , Denmark , Luxembourg , Israel , Bahamas , Singapore , Japan , Hong Kong , Australia , Netherlands.

Cheapest Country: Pakistan , India , Uzbekistan , Afghanistan , Kosovo (Disputed Territory) , Algeria , Nepal , Syria , Colombia , Georgia , Tunisia , Egypt , Kazakhstan , Nigeria , Azerbaijan.

Data Source: numbeo.com
